Type
ORACLE
Validation date
2024-12-18 02: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02191,
    "usd": 0.02301
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001A97E348F6C93CEAB47B7338AF0A2BD597448621F266ADC1BFFA760BE36CE3000

Previous signature

92CED9144CC315DE4BB84D3A5A022ED121584D5C95621B449F56E7504A1798399DF3EF594AA8970E0B68D401B5D4EFEA73B57F3D0185CC3F442871A71A83320C

Origin signature

3045022100A41BC5D7F0B5F7B9F2AA0C31BBD5CC83DC11E87E652E627D989D4C1BB3C9041602201458F1237A1191CBB04E542B8F4F6E471823A754C22FD54E754802D7BA1A187E

Proof of work

01020420CFD0ED26BC93EBD08099DCE30E642D49054D5EC97AFD03A922DE7F108DA3AC1A29E6E0C7D6B987FC678680AD6784570F1860895015CFA26B3AFA910F6BC222

Proof of integrity

0009E84069C6FE4BCFCAEB3183479D79D08156570722511461C01CE38FA6618A65

Coordinator signature

DF5EEAF3E315F2B3AC9B596FD2AAAD1CEF1DC2C7867F565F99A090103FACE81FB49CC4F900E200DEAE8BFB431E4717C25771A573BF53B78B10820FB2E2BE8305

Validator #1 public key

0001172FBEC021CA921A9A771C312FCAD74E84CF0A466F5F662630C70E7BD8699587

Validator #1 signature

6246E240DCCB3F9FBEBD85E0ED0173CCEAEAC3D2D794B6E43C971210F170849BB9CE6EF63D446D1212C99583FFF0B52FF99410E1A6274306BB303E5FA7952600

Validator #2 public key

0001317C62B18497CFF9889458C363EB606128DC6D370E13562B3D3A77DEA180D66F

Validator #2 signature

FDC7640BB7DF7D251AC926E50358255D74217526A36164E9C6951650EBCF4FA5066DEED1D0CDBAA2D33FA8403F07DF7E124D62B86212930693516BED611D5109